Marine Pure Cubes 2″ Ceramic Biofilter Media: The ideal Copepod habitat
Why does AlgaeBarn like Marine Pure Cubes?
In addition to being one of the most porous and reef safe filtration media’s on the market, we have found that Marine Pure Cubes also make an excellent habitat for copepods. They love to live and reproduce in it and they enjoy the safety and shelter it provides- it’s kind of like an apartment building for copepods that also stabilizes your tank.
Due to its extremely porous nature, water is able to flow through this media instead of just around it meaning fish waste, detritus, and Phytoplankton (pod food) are constantly flowing through and providing the pods with a consistent food source. We like this media so much we are actually using it instead of sand or mud in the AlgaeBarn display tank Refugium. What’s really great is that the blocks can be easily removed for sump cleaning or detritus vacuuming and then replaced without having the hassle and mess of sand or mud that can be hard to clean, cloud the water, and even clog sponges, socks or pumps.
Marine Pure Cubes Ceramic Biofilter Media Information:
Sufficient biological filtration and a healthy zooplankton population are the first steps towards a happy and stable reef tank. We add MarinePure anywhere we can to a refugium, sump, overflow box, nano, or all-in-one tank to provide huge amounts of surface area that can be colonized by bacteria and copepods. We’ve even used one of the 8″x8″x4″ Blocks as a skimmer stand. For comparison, one MarinePure ceramic sphere has the surface area equivalent to 1,350 1.5″ bio-balls!
MarinePure is a biological filtration media engineered to provide the maximum amount of surface area possible with a similar composition to natural reef rock formations. Approximately 150,000 sq. Ft per cu. Ft (510 m2/L) of surface area to be exact. The primary purpose of MarinePure media is to create an ideal environment for large populations of beneficial bacteria that are essential to proper ammonia and nitrite removal in your tank. The larger 8″x8″x4″ Blocks may also help to reduce nitrate in some systems.
Through testing, we have also found that MarinePure media makes an excellent habitat for Copepods because it provides a safe place for them to live, hide, and reproduce. MarinePure is best used in refugiums, sumps, all-in-one filtration chambers, wet/dry filters, trickle filters, canister filters, and HOB filters. You can also place it anywhere in the tank. MarinePure is a safe, sustainable and eco-friendly product that is not harvested from the ocean and will not introduce unwanted pests into your tank.
MarinePure is an inert ceramic material that makes an excellent substrate for microfauna, coral, and sponge growth. It’s flow through architecture and extremely high surface area allows you to fit nearly 20x the surface area in the same amount of space compared to bio-balls

MarinePure Media Product Comparison
Surface area comparison
1½” MarinePure Sphere: approx 240 sq ft per sphere
2″ MarinePure Cube: approx 720 sq ft per cube
8″x 8″x 1” MarinePure Block: approx 5,750 sq ft per block
8″x 8″x 4”MarinePure Block: approx 23,000 sq ft per block

I have a bunch of these in my refugium so that bacteria has lots of surface area to live and copepods have a safe place to reproduce. I have zero issues with nitrates or ammonia and I strongly believe that these play a big role in that. I only gave it 4 stars though because I heard that they can leech aluminum into the water. I did an ICP test and the aluminum levels were high in my tank. Not deadly or anything, but higher than normal. I can’t prove the marine pure caused this and that it’s even a concern, but I thought it’s worth mentioning since I’ve seen people mentioning this fact too.
